日期:2014-05-16  浏览次数:20607 次

请问多个span之间的内容如何对其,谢谢。
本帖最后由 Javainging 于 2013-10-18 21:02:55 编辑

<td class="_table_l" colspan="3"> 

<span><input id="resLongitude" name="reude"  type="text" class="pext01"  hint="测试1" /></span>


<span><input id="resLatitude" name="resLde"  type="text" class="popups_text01" hint="测试2" /></span>

<div class="search_but"> <a href="#" class="_but" onclick="open()"></div>


</td>




样式文件如下:

.search_but{ margin:10px 0 10px 115px; height:22px;}
._but{ display:block; line-height:20px; height:20px; float:left; background:url(../images/_butbg02.png) repeat-x; border:1px solid #1a67cb; padding:0 10px; margin-right:10px; color:#FFFFFF;}
._but:hover{ background-position:0 -20px; color:#FFFFFF;}



一个td 两个span 一个div
这个div有样式,请问为嘛我的就是对不齐呢,
div的内容跑到这两个text文本框的左边了,而且我把left删掉后,这个div就跑到下面一行去了,
请问怎么对其啊,谢谢。

------解决方案--------------------
div和span是有区别的,div本身带有换行,而span是没有的。
------解决方案--------------------
对齐?
你要怎么对齐呢
横竖左右

呵呵  总得说清楚把
------解决方案--------------------
div是块状元素,独占一行的。
楼主a标签没有写完整,对a标签设置左浮动我不是很明白什么意思。
最好能将整个页面显示的效果截图下来。
至于说跑到左边,你设置的不就是左浮动么?
一个元素浮动之后,就会从原来的父类中抽离出来,父类的high属性就会变小,需要清楚浮动。